By Ankeli Emmanuel, Sokoto

The Senator representing Sokoto North Senatorial District, Aliyu Mahatakarda Wamakko has debunked a newspaper publication alleging northern leaders support and interest in his candidatue for vice president come 2027.

Wamakko, through his spokesperson, Abdallah El-kurebe who emphatically noted that the publication by the New Telegraph was not only misleading but also an act of mischief, as he has never either in private nor public shown interest for the position of vice the president.

While saying the statement credited to the chairman of Kebbe local government, Abdullahi Yerima, Senator Wamakko said it was pure false, baseless and not authourized by him.

The statement as signed by El-Kurebe read in part, ‘The attention of Distinguished Senator Aliyu Magatakarda Wamakko (Sarkin Yamman Sokoto), has been drawn to a misleading and unauthorized statement credited to the Chairman of Kebbe Local Government Council, Abdullahi Yerima, and published by the New Telegraph in a report titled: “2027 Aspirations: Northern Leaders Urged to Support Wamakko”.

“We wish to state unequivocally that Senator Wamakko has never at any time publicly or privately expressed interest in contesting for the position of Vice President in the 2027 general elections, or in any political arrangement of that nature.

“Any insinuation or claim to that effect is false, baseless, and highly irresponsible”

Continuing, the statement said, “The said statement by Abdullahi Yerima is not only unauthorized but also a reckless and deliberate act of political mischief intended to mislead the public and drag the name of the Distinguished Senator into needless and unfounded political speculation.

“Senator Wamakko hereby calls on Abdullahi Yerima to immediately retract the statement, tender an unreserved apology to the Distinguished Senator and his family, and desist from further actions capable of undermining his reputation and distorting his well-known political stance”

On the Senator’s political stand, El-Kurebe said, “Let it be on record that Senator Aliyu Magatakarda Wamakko remains focused on serving the people of Sokoto State and the nation through responsible leadership and political maturity, and should not be drawn into opportunistic narratives concocted for selfish motives”.
